Ranked by U.S. News and World Report as one of the best in the country, Seton Hall University's graduate nursing programs offer licensed nurses the opportunity to pursue a clinical specialty at the graduate level, as well as provide college graduates who have a non-nursing degree the opportunity to enter the profession through an accelerated master's degree program.
